Posted: 13 Feb 2006, 21:02
by SwiftSpear
centurion, s3o textures don't use a swapmap... You can't reuse texture space on UV's. Each model calls thier specific UV and thier specific coolnessmap (the second texture where all the selflighting, reflectionmapping and other stuff goes) and that's it. You could make several of the same model use different texture maps, but each one would have to be a different unit.

[edit] about the transparent leg face, was it not UV mapped? Non mapped segments can't be rendered... otherwize it looks like the face was accidentally deleted at some point...

I've been thinking alot about gameplay alot and right now I'm thinking mainly about two things: map sizes and economy. Firstly, I will design this mod to use larger map sizes than TA, preferably 16x16 and more, to allow arty units, recon units and more tactics come into play. Does spring have a problem with larger map sizes?

About economy, I'm thinking that metal will be "changed to" (or rather, considered as) resource points, ie supplies, ammo, fuel etc, and energy is purely energy used to power structures and turrets. Resource producing structures would be things like ammo dumps, fuel depots, and forward outposts. Forward outposts would be the equivalent of standard MEXes and the basic reward for capturing territory. As you strengthen your grip on your territory you can replace them by better but more fragile structures, who produce more resource points. Stuff like ammo dumps and fuel depots would however blow large holes in your base when destroyed to further emphasize that they are only for "safe" territories. "Building" units and structures would only cost resource points and build times would relatively fast.

On the side of defensive structures the whole spectrum is planned, from simple HMG encampents and light mortar nests to large turreted pulse lasers. All the automated turrets however costs energy both to operate and fire and to have them it is necessary to have large, expensive generator buildings. So there are no cheapy energy producing facilities, a la solar collectors. The reson for this is that the minimal wattage of such facilities are by far insufficiant to power large automated turret complexes and also to make it a viable strategy to use pinpoint strikes to knock out the generator facilities rather than going head on versus the turrets, a la Heavy gear 2.

This would play together with maps where strategically important areas like cities/towns would give much more resources to the player holding them (ie the one who has built forward outposts or similar there) than basic wilderness terrain. This would create natural hotspots on the areas that would be realistic, ie holding a town is actually a good thing. I plan to make custom features such as buildings for mappers to place to make realistic looking and feeling maps.
